William Scott " Jack " Elam ( November 13, 1920 [1] - October 20, 2003) was an American film and television actor best known for his numerous roles as villains in Western films, and later in his career, comedies (sometimes spoofing his villainous image). His most distinguishing physical quality was his misaligned eye.

Jack Elam Biography Colorful American character actor equally adept at vicious killers or grizzled sidekicks. As a child he worked in the cotton fields. He attended Santa Monica Junior College in California and subsequently became an accountant and, at one time, manager of the Bel Air Hotel.

William Scott "Jack" Elam (13 November 1920 - 20 October 2003) was an American actor best known for his long career (seventy-three films and forty-one different television series) in westerns. He started playing a lot of villains, but later in his life took on mostly comedic roles, many of which spoofed his earlier appearances as the bad guy.
